We have run the VESC's on 8 and 10s with 230 and 245kv motrs without an issue. It seems to me that the VESC's like 10s. Even on 8s I had to run a fan to keep the power from falling off from heat. On 6s the power would drop off quickly because of heat.(I know some people run on 6s fine, though)Those Maytech ESC's are pretty good except for the the brakes, which are pretty much all or nothing, but they are pretty silent. To anyone using the Maytech or FVT 12s 120a ESC: Make sure no throttle input is given on start up. I have fried several of these by accidentally giving a little throttle while turning the ESC on.
